Transaction 7679bbc136f3e406434a5e5ecfef6056c2ab9b5b6ee526c839b83bc93a0eea86

1 Input
1 Outputs
  • 7679bbc136f3e406434a5e5ecfef6056c2ab9b5b6ee526c839b83bc93a0eea86:0
  • value  119053
    address  157dGaEsYxwFW1CiARqbFnVQxQESqJ4p5F